You're going to have fun with the canard since it will need to be placed where the flow off it will not cause too much distortion in the engine intakes and where it will not block either pilot's vision too much.

Don't get me wrong, I think it's an aesthetically pleasing design in plan view but I'm too familiar with potential problems to totally ignore them.
